BAYEZID I


Meaning of BAYEZID I in English

born с 1360

died March 1403?, Akşehir, Anatolia

Sultan of the Ottoman Empire (1389–1402).

After succeeding his father, Murad II (d. 1389), Bayezid expanded Ottoman control of the shrinking Byzantine Empire by conquering vast tracts of territory in the Balkans, thus securing his rule south of the Danube.
